What questions should I ask a cat sitter in an interview near me in Jackson, CA?
The best cat sitters near you in Jackson, CA have a combination of experience and passion for cat care. Ask questions about the types of pets they have personally owned and how often they are currently cat sitting. Because cats behave differently than dogs, make sure to ask questions that are specific to cat behaviors and tendencies. It's also a good idea to give specific scenarios to the cat sitter you're speaking to so you can have a good idea of how they will treat your cat when they are in your home. Be sure to ask for references from other cat parents in Brooklyn that have worked with the sitter of your preference.
Is it safe to leave my cat with a cat sitter near me in Jackson, CA?
It can be safe to leave your cat with a cat sitter near you in Jackson, CA if you take the necessary precautions such as researching their qualifications, conducting interviews and requesting references from previous clients. You should also ensure that they carry adequate insurance coverage just in case something unexpected happens while they’re caring for your pet. Finally, be sure to communicate clearly with your cat sitter about any specific needs or routines your pet may have so they can provide the best possible care while you’re away.
